Transaction 03878a11218576ec915fbbbdc51364f2325baa42f1619fd6c022253f49fae707

1 Input
2 Outputs
  • 03878a11218576ec915fbbbdc51364f2325baa42f1619fd6c022253f49fae707:0
  • value  17990000
    address  1CpFWSTWKCm4Hw8uDm1QTy1F4DH1P3p7P7
  • 03878a11218576ec915fbbbdc51364f2325baa42f1619fd6c022253f49fae707:1
  • value  642413583
    address  15kgPkXMnT7ER91isnNaNxTyGtPBsFiEY4